logo

云上DeepSeek私有化部署:5种方案对比与成本解析

作者:很酷cat2025.09.26 11:02浏览量:2

简介:本文深入对比云平台上部署私有化DeepSeek的5种主流方案,从技术架构、运维复杂度、性能弹性、安全合规及全生命周期成本维度展开分析,为AI研发团队提供技术选型与预算规划的决策依据。

一、背景与核心需求

DeepSeek作为开源大模型框架,其私有化部署需解决三大核心问题:数据主权控制、算力资源弹性、运维成本优化。云平台部署方案需平衡性能、安全与经济性,尤其需关注GPU资源利用率、存储I/O效率及网络延迟对推理服务的影响。

二、五种部署方案技术解析

方案1:容器化部署(K8s Operator)

技术架构:基于Kubernetes的Operator模式,通过Helm Chart实现资源编排,支持GPU共享调度(如NVIDIA MIG)。

  1. # 示例:DeepSeek服务Deployment配置片段
  2. apiVersion: apps/v1
  3. kind: Deployment
  4. metadata:
  5. name: deepseek-inference
  6. spec:
  7. replicas: 3
  8. template:
  9. spec:
  10. containers:
  11. - name: deepseek
  12. image: deepseek-model:v1.2
  13. resources:
  14. limits:
  15. nvidia.com/gpu: 0.5 # 支持半卡调度

优势

  • 资源隔离性强,支持横向扩展
  • 自动化运维(自动重启、健康检查)
  • 适合中大规模部署(>10节点)

成本构成

  • 基础费用:云主机(p4d.24xlarge类型约$12/小时)
  • 存储费用:对象存储($0.023/GB/月)
  • 网络费用:跨区域流量($0.01/GB)

典型场景:金融风控、医疗影像分析等高并发场景

方案2:无服务器架构(AWS SageMaker)

技术架构:采用Serverless容器模式,按推理请求的毫秒级计费,自动扩缩容至零。

  1. # SageMaker端点配置示例
  2. from sagemaker.tensorflow import TensorFlowModel
  3. model = TensorFlowModel(
  4. model_data='s3://deepseek-models/v1.2.tar.gz',
  5. role='SageMakerExecutionRole',
  6. framework_version='2.8',
  7. entry_script='inference.py'
  8. )
  9. predictor = model.deploy(
  10. initial_instance_count=0, # 冷启动零实例
  11. instance_type='ml.g5.48xlarge',
  12. serverless_config={'MaxConcurrency': 100}
  13. )

优势

  • 极致弹性,适合突发流量
  • 无需管理基础设施
  • 按使用量付费($0.00001667/秒/GPU)

成本陷阱

  • 冷启动延迟(首次请求延迟3-8秒)
  • 持续低流量时单位成本高于常驻实例

适用场景:互联网产品AB测试、临时活动预测

方案3:混合云部署(Azure Stack HCI)

技术架构:本地数据中心与云资源池联动,通过Azure Arc实现统一管理。

  1. # Azure Arc注册本地K8s集群
  2. Connect-AzAccount
  3. Register-AzResourceProvider -ProviderNamespace 'Microsoft.Kubernetes'
  4. New-AzConnectedCluster -Name 'OnPremDeepSeek' -ResourceGroupName 'AI-Infra' -Location 'eastus' -KubernetesVersion '1.24'

优势

  • 数据本地化合规
  • 云爆发的弹性能力
  • 统一监控日志体系

成本结构

  • 本地硬件折旧(约$5000/节点/年)
  • 云连接费用($0.05/GB上行)
  • 混合云管理许可($100/节点/月)

典型客户:制造业、政府机构等强合规要求场景

方案4:专有云部署(阿里云ACK Pro)

技术架构:全托管K8s服务,集成GPU直通与vGPU技术。

  1. # ACK Pro节点池配置
  2. apiVersion: nodepool.k8s.aliyun.com/v1
  3. kind: NodePool
  4. metadata:
  5. name: gpu-pool
  6. spec:
  7. type: GPU
  8. gpuType: nvidia-tesla-a100
  9. gpuCount: 4
  10. instanceTypes: ["ecs.gn6i-c12g1.20xlarge"]

优势

  • 99.95% SLA保障
  • 集成AI加速库(如TensorRT优化)
  • 细粒度计费(按秒计费)

成本对比

  • 按需实例:$3.2/小时(A100)
  • 预留实例:$1.8/小时(3年合约)
  • 竞价实例:$0.8/小时(需处理中断)

选型建议:长期稳定业务选预留,短期项目选按需

方案5:边缘计算部署(AWS Outposts)

技术架构:将AWS服务延伸至本地数据中心,支持10Gbps低延时网络。

  1. {
  2. "OutpostConfig": {
  3. "Name": "Factory-Edge",
  4. "AvailableZones": ["us-east-1a"],
  5. "SupportedServices": ["sagemaker", "ec2"]
  6. },
  7. "InstanceTypes": ["g5g.xlarge"],
  8. "Network": {
  9. "VpcId": "vpc-123456",
  10. "SubnetIds": ["subnet-789012"]
  11. }
  12. }

优势

  • 工业协议兼容(Modbus/OPC UA)
  • <5ms的本地推理延迟
  • 集中式管理界面

成本要素

  • 硬件采购费($15,000起)
  • 运维服务费($500/月)
  • 数据出站费($0.09/GB)

适用场景智能制造、自动驾驶等实时决策系统

三、全生命周期成本模型

构建TCO(总拥有成本)模型需考虑:

  1. 资本支出:硬件采购/云资源预留
  2. 运营支出:人力运维、电力冷却
  3. 隐性成本:数据迁移、安全合规

成本优化策略

  • 采用Spot实例+检查点机制降低训练成本
  • 实施模型量化(FP16→INT8)减少GPU需求
  • 使用FaaS架构处理非核心推理任务

四、决策树与实施建议

  1. 预算< $5000/月:优先Serverless方案
  2. 需要<10ms延迟:选择边缘计算或本地专有云
  3. 数据敏感行业:混合云架构+加密传输
  4. 突发流量场景:Serverless+预留实例组合

实施路线图

  1. 基准测试:使用Locust进行压力测试
  2. 成本模拟:通过CloudHealth进行TCO对比
  3. 渐进部署:先POC验证再全面迁移
  4. 监控优化:建立Prometheus+Grafana监控体系

五、未来趋势

随着AI芯片迭代(如H200的FP8支持)和云厂商定价策略调整,预计:

  • 2024年GPU实例价格年均下降18%
  • 混合部署方案市场份额将增至35%
  • 无服务器架构的冷启动延迟将缩短至1秒内

本文提供的成本数据基于2023年Q4云厂商公开报价,实际部署时建议通过云厂商解决方案架构师获取最新报价方案,并结合具体业务负载特征进行POC验证。”

相关文章推荐

发表评论

活动